How to Prepare for and Take Examinations

  期末考试在即,同学们的英语复习也进入了关键时期。可究竟该复习些什么,以及考试之前应该做些什么,许多学生非常困惑。下面讲讲如何备考,希望对同学们有所帮助,在期末考试中发挥出自己真正的水平!

  Key Point

  The secret to good test-taking is preparation, confidence and relaxation.

  Preparation before test day.

  The key to improving test-taking is preparation. Good preparation, in turn, leads to confidence and relaxation.

  The best preparation is not to fall behind in coursework. Ask the teacher what is important and for suggestions on what to study. After reviewing the material, organize and summarize. Don't fill up with information; boil information down. Use your summaries to build confidence.

  Talk with classmates to determine what's important, quiz each other. Create a practice test. Try to anticipate (预料) questions. Answer with a closed book.

  Don't distract yourself the night before. Keep the material fresh. Get a good night's sleep two nights before the test, as well as the night before.

  On test day.

  Eat a light high-protein (蛋白质) meal, not carbohydrates (they can make you sleepy). Bring all supplies: pencil, scratch paper and notes.

  Be early to the test, don't chat with others, and relax with a few deep breaths. Think positive.

  Before starting the test.

  If you are bulging with information, write out a few key ideas before starting the test. Use the back of the test or scratch paper.

  Glance through the test briefly and budget (预算) time according to points assigned to questions.

  Read the directions word for word!(If possible, get a sample test or previous test and become familiar with the directions and types of questions.)

  Essay type questions.

  Scan all the questions first and budget time. Then for each question, spend 5-10% of the budgeted time organizing your ideas before writing. Put this on the test paper or on scratch paper. Label it. Use a hierarchical (分等级的) approach. What is most important, etc. Make your first sentence answer the question, then expand your argument.

  If you get stuck, go on to another question. Show what you know.

  Multiple-choice questions.

  Skim the question first, then read the question carefully. Consider the answers from the last to first—from answer D to answer A. (Most teachers don't like to make A correct, because it makes creating and reading answers B to D a waste of time.) Mark each answer you consider with either an ×—for wrong, a Circle—for right, or a Question Mark—for don't know.

  Do the easy questions first. Show what you know.

  Anxious or nervous?

  If you begin to feel anxious, stop for a moment and take a deep breath. Write out something you know on scratch paper (something related to the question).
